It seems to me that a better way to do this (in the abstract case :) ) would
be to librarify dpkg -- that is, to make a libdpkg which approximately parallels
libapt. This would also have the effect of solving some annoying quirks in the
apt/dpkg interaction which are caused (if I remember correctly) by the fact that
apt marshalls a whole lot of package installations for a single dpkg call, but
can't easily tell which ones were successfully performed and which failed if
something goes wrong.
Of course, having never even tried to look at dpkg's code, I have no idea how
easy this is given the program's design. I suspect that if it were possible
someone would have done it already :)
